Graphique modulable selon période

Résolu/Fermé
thibaut_francois Messages postés 96 Date d'inscription mardi 27 septembre 2011 Statut Membre Dernière intervention 14 avril 2021 - 24 avril 2012 à 10:49
 thibaut_francois - 21 juin 2012 à 18:08
Bonjour,

Est-il possible de créer un graphique qui se module en fonction d'une période ?

Je m'explique. J'ai un graphique construit à partir des cellules B27:D39. J'ai mon intervalle de temps en F28.

J'aimerais que quand je sélectionne l'intervalle :

- Fin Février, le graphique sélectionne et affiche les données jusque févr-12 (sans que la barre qui descend n'apparaisse après).

- Fin Juin, le graphique sélectionne et affiche les données jusque juin-12 (sans que la barre qui descend n'apparaisse après).

- Etc...

Et bien entendu, que ce soit automatique en fonction de la période sélectionnée... Sans que je n'ai besoin d'intervenir à la main pour des modifications.

Pas facile hein ^^

Bien entendu, la présentation des données est modulable à l'infini pour que cela fonctionne :)

Merciiiiiiiiiiiiii

https://www.cjoint.com/?BDykPi7cmGh

10 réponses

Lentzouille Messages postés 670 Date d'inscription mardi 27 septembre 2011 Statut Membre Dernière intervention 11 septembre 2020 63
24 avril 2012 à 11:09
Bonjour,

Je ne sais pas si c'est ce que tu attends, mais c'est un début,

https://www.cjoint.com/?BDyliKgt4ES

Cordialement,
1
thibaut_francois Messages postés 96 Date d'inscription mardi 27 septembre 2011 Statut Membre Dernière intervention 14 avril 2021 1
26 avril 2012 à 09:50
Yes, c'est pas mal du tout ça Lentzouille. Mais il y a un soucis.

A fin Janvier, le graphique devrait afficher déc-11 : 2281 et janv-12 :2291.
A fin Février, déc-11 : 2281 et janv-12 :2291 & févr-12 : 2298.

Et je vois que le graphique n'affiche plus rien pour fin décembre.

Sinon, c'est carrément ça! Juste le gros trait qui descend vers 0 à l'horizontal à faire disparaître aussi ^^

C'est vachement bien ta méthode de "stop"
0
ccm81 Messages postés 10851 Date d'inscription lundi 18 octobre 2010 Statut Membre Dernière intervention 16 avril 2024 2 404
Modifié par ccm81 le 24/04/2012 à 16:38
re

peut être un peu mieux (les dates de la colonne B sont au format texte)

https://www.cjoint.com/?0Dyqyh3SvJN

bonne suite
1
thibaut_francois Messages postés 96 Date d'inscription mardi 27 septembre 2011 Statut Membre Dernière intervention 14 avril 2021 1
26 avril 2012 à 10:01
Salut Ccm81. Merci beaucoup pour ce super travail. C'est un truc de dingue ta formule "='0Dyqyh3SvJN_graph-rum1.xls'!plagey" !! !! Je connais pas du tout!
Merciiiiiiii

Juste pour améliorer :

Petite question 1 : on peut retirer le quadrillage principal de l'axe des abcisses ? Les pointillés à la verticale ?

Petite question 2 : est-ce que la valeur de la courbe peut suivre le dernier point affiché ?
C'est à dire, qu'on est toujours que 3 valeurs (déc-11à 2281, la "période fin de mois", et la cible de fin d'année à 2237)

Petite question 3 : y'a un bug sur la période "Fin dec-12"
0
ccm81 Messages postés 10851 Date d'inscription lundi 18 octobre 2010 Statut Membre Dernière intervention 16 avril 2024 2 404
26 avril 2012 à 10:23
ne te laisses pas impressionner par '0Dyqyh3SvJN_graph-rum1.xls', ce n'est jamais que le nom du classeur, à l'origine graph-rum1.xls, auquel cjoint.com a ajouté sa référence (si tu enregistres le fichier, ce que je te conseille, sous un nom plus simple, excel fera suivre ce nom dans cette formule)
Q1. pour supprimer le quadrillage vertical clic sur le quadrillage et supprimer
Q2. sans macro je ne vois pas (ce qui ne veut pas dire que ...), avec macro, ça me semble faisable, tu dis
Q3. le bug de dec-12, en fait j'ai mal orthographié remplace le e par un é, (excel le reconnaitra alors comme un objet de type date.

bonne suite
1
thibaut_francois
26 avril 2012 à 12:30
Q1. En effet ^^
Q2. Arf dommage...
Q3. YES !

Q1 + Q2 + Q3 = MERCIIIIII Beaucoup !! !! !!
0
tontong Messages postés 2548 Date d'inscription mercredi 3 février 2010 Statut Membre Dernière intervention 15 mars 2024 1 054
26 avril 2012 à 13:45
Ça y est, j'ai compris.
Pour afficher les points voulus il suffit d'adapter la formule.
Pour n'afficher que les étiquettes de données du premier point et du point de la sélection il faut ajouter une série et donc la colonne qui la définit.
Cette série est rendue non-visible: format trait aucun, marque aucune, mais avec la valeur en étiquette de données.
https://www.cjoint.com/?3DAnKEigTdT
1
thibaut_francois
2 mai 2012 à 17:17
Miiiiiince Tontong !

J'étais en repos pour petit pont... Et j'ai pas pu accéder à ton fichier. Est-il possible de me le remettre ?
0
thibaut_francois
4 mai 2012 à 10:12
Please, please, Tontong ^^
0
tontong Messages postés 2548 Date d'inscription mercredi 3 février 2010 Statut Membre Dernière intervention 15 mars 2024 1 054
Modifié par tontong le 4/05/2012 à 10:54
Bonjour,
Je m'étais absenté aussi et le fichier était passé à la corbeille hier soir!
Il était temps:
https://www.cjoint.com/?0EekX11RQ5S
0
thibaut_francois
4 mai 2012 à 16:27
YES!! Merci beaucoup! C'est génial !
Vous êtes vraiment balaise Ccm81 et toi!!
0
thibaut_francois Messages postés 96 Date d'inscription mardi 27 septembre 2011 Statut Membre Dernière intervention 14 avril 2021 1
Modifié par thibaut_francois le 19/06/2012 à 14:31
Salut tontong, Salut ccm81

Je fais à nouveau appel à votre maîtrise excelliène.

J'aimerais compléter mon graph par la projection de fin d'année si la tendance constatée se maintien.

Je sais que excel permet d'afficher la courbe des tendances, mais ce n'est pas exactement ce que je veux... Il faudrait juste afficher le résultat probable de déc-2012 en fonction de la tendance calculer pour la période sélectionnée en B41...

En espérant que tu pourras m'aider sur cette demande.

https://www.cjoint.com/?BFtoAbtaZva
0

Vous n’avez pas trouvé la réponse que vous recherchez ?

Posez votre question
ccm81 Messages postés 10851 Date d'inscription lundi 18 octobre 2010 Statut Membre Dernière intervention 16 avril 2024 2 404
26 avril 2012 à 14:43
re

si tu ne veux pas de macros, la solution de tontong (salut à toi) convient très bien
toutefois elle nécessite l'ajout de colonnes, mais sans macro, et le connaissant un peu, ça m'étonnerait qu'on puisse faire mieux que ce qu'il propose ....

si les macros ne te gênent pas
https://www.cjoint.com/?0DAoMATBpG9


bonne suite
1
thibaut_francois
2 mai 2012 à 17:16
Excellent ! Ca marche du tonnerre!

Désolé pour le délai de remerciement... petit pont... ^^

Merciiiiiiiiiiiiii
0
ccm81 Messages postés 10851 Date d'inscription lundi 18 octobre 2010 Statut Membre Dernière intervention 16 avril 2024 2 404
19 juin 2012 à 14:48
bonjour

tu as la fonction PREVISION pour ça (je crois) un exemple
https://www.cjoint.com/?0FtoVHVPdZV

bonne suite
1
thibaut_francois
21 juin 2012 à 18:08
Excellent! Merci beaucoup! Encore une fois ^^
0
ccm81 Messages postés 10851 Date d'inscription lundi 18 octobre 2010 Statut Membre Dernière intervention 16 avril 2024 2 404
24 avril 2012 à 11:30
bonjour

une proposition

https://www.cjoint.com/?0DylDSYLJzS

bonne suite
0
tontong Messages postés 2548 Date d'inscription mercredi 3 février 2010 Statut Membre Dernière intervention 15 mars 2024 1 054
26 avril 2012 à 11:49
Bonjour à tous,
Je ne suis pas certain d'avoir pris en compte toutes les contraintes mais il semble assez simple de créer une colonne auxiliaire pour tracer la courbe.
https://www.cjoint.com/?3DAlS63zSY7
0
thibaut_francois
26 avril 2012 à 12:36
Merci Tontong. Méthode carrément pas bête !

Mais il me faut tous les points de la courbe.
Si la période est Fin avr-12, il me faut afficher déc-11, janv-12, févr-12, mars-12 & avr-12.

Et la complication est que je voudrais toujours n'avoir que 3 valeurs affichées dans le graph.
C'est à dire, qu'on est toujours déc-11à 2281, la valeur "période fin de mois", et la cible de fin d'année à 2237.
0
eriiic Messages postés 24569 Date d'inscription mardi 11 septembre 2007 Statut Contributeur Dernière intervention 28 décembre 2023 7 212
4 mai 2012 à 13:32
Bonjour tout le monde,

si tu ne veux pas de macros, la solution de tontong (salut à toi) convient très bien
toutefois elle nécessite l'ajout de colonnes, mais sans macro, et le connaissant un peu, ça m'étonnerait qu'on puisse faire mieux que ce qu'il propose ....


En fait si, on peut définir des noms avec decaler() et remplacer les plages de la courbe par ces noms.

exemple

eric

PS: tontong t'a répondu ici
0
ccm81 Messages postés 10851 Date d'inscription lundi 18 octobre 2010 Statut Membre Dernière intervention 16 avril 2024 2 404
4 mai 2012 à 13:57
bonjour eric

effectivement on peut utiliser les noms et decaler (post 2), mais la demande était de n'avoir des etiquettes de données pour la 1° serie que pour le premier et le dernier point, d'où l'ajout de colonne ou une solution macro

bonne journée
0
eriiic Messages postés 24569 Date d'inscription mardi 11 septembre 2007 Statut Contributeur Dernière intervention 28 décembre 2023 7 212
Modifié par eriiic le 4/05/2012 à 14:01
Ah, je n'avais pas lu tous les détails... :-)
désolé
eric
0